Cubes and Light

A Project I started during Junior year at Judson what was featured in the gallery for our Methods of Critique class. While working on this project I developed the beginnings of my Thesis project while waiting for glue on this project to dry. 
This project was working from the Fibonacci sequence and is an example of a few directions I would like to take this series in the future. There is a central 13 inch cube with 8 vertices and thus then 8, 8 inch cubes attached to each one. On 5 of the vertices of the 8 inch cubes are 5 inch cubes and so on down to the tail of the piece which has a 1 inch cube. This method can branch out and take the form of several other unique but similar configurations. I have greatly enjoyed playing with the source of light to adjust the shadows and letting the sculpture spin and watching the shadows move with it.
